Consider the story of Joseph from the Bible. In the Book of Genesis, Joseph faced many challenges and hardships, including being sold into slavery by his brothers, being wrongfully accused and imprisoned, and facing years of separation from his family. However, through these trials, Joseph remained faithful to God.

In the end, Joseph's faithfulness and God's divine plan enabled him to rise to a position of power and influence in Egypt. This allowed him to save his family and the entire region from a devastating famine. What seemed like defeat and suffering ultimately turned into a blessing not only for Joseph but for his family and many others.

While specific examples may vary, the story of Joseph is often cited as an example of how God can work through trials and hardships to bring about a greater purpose or blessing. It reminds us that even in difficult times, God can redeem challenging situations and turn them into something good.
